Matt Hughes Breaks Down His Recent Loss To GSP

The following is a new blog from the official website of former UFC Welterweight champion Matt Hughes (Matt-Hughes.com):

Monday, February 05, 2007

I went to the UFC and had a great time. I was surprised at the outcome of the Anderson fight. I knew he would win, but I didn't think it would end like that. Went to my brother-in-law's for the Super Bowl when I got back from Vegas. All in all a good weekend.

Well, I believe I finally got some answers about the loss from the St. Pierre fight. I went into that fight mostly on faith and I believed that it was my destiny to win that fight. I now realize that it takes more than faith to do anything in this world. Faith is still #1, but it also takes #2 knowledge and #3 physical practice.

So, my mistakes were:

1. Knowledge – I should have watched more tape of Georges' fights and come up with a better gameplan instead of going out there and finding a way to win one way or the other.

2. Physical Practice – I think I should have gone in stronger and in better shape, even though it never went past the middle of the second round, I think I could have been in better shape.

My faith was very positive and I did believe, before the fight, that I was supposed to win. Maybe that's why I didn't put as much training into it as I could have. So, now I will begin training harder than I ever have before on the road to fighting Georges again.

Thanks to everyone for their support.

-Matt
